Roof flashing installation services involve placing protective strips of material around key areas of a roof to prevent water from seeping into the structure. These materials, often made of metal such as aluminum or copper, are carefully installed around roof joints, chimneys, vents, skylights, and other penetrations. Proper installation ensures that water is directed away from vulnerable points,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age. Professionals assess the specific needs of each property to determine the best type and placement of flashing, ensuring a durable and effective seal.
One of the primary issues roof flashing installation addresses is water infiltration. Without adequate flashing, rainwater can penetrate through gaps or seams in the roofing system, leading to leaks that may cause interior dam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Flashing also helps prevent wind-driven rain from entering the roof space, especially during storms. Properly installed flashing acts as a barrier, protecting the underlying roof deck and interior spaces from moisture-related problems, and extending the overall lifespan of the roof.

Material Costs - The cost of roof flashing materials typically ranges from $5 to $15 per linear foot, depending on the type of metal used, such as aluminum or copper. For a standard residential roof, material expenses can vary based on size and material choices.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or costs generally fall between $45 and $75 per hour. The total labor cost will depend on the complexity of the roof and the extent of flashing needed, with typical projects taking several hours to complete.
Project Size - The overall cost for roof flashing installation can range from $300 to $1,200 or more for an average-sized home in Florham Park, NJ. Larger or more complex roofs may increase the total expense due to additional materials and labor.
Additional Factors - Costs may fluctuate based on roof accessibility, existing damage, and the need for additional roofing components. These variables can influence the final price quoted by local service providers, with typical variations of a few hundred dollars.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ing installation? Roof flashing installation involves adding metal or other waterproof materials around roof features to prevent water intrusion and protect the structure.
Why is proper flashing important? Proper flashing helps direct water away from critical areas, reducing the risk of leaks and water damage to the roof and building interior.
How do I find local roof flashing installation services? Interested homeowners can contact local roofing contractors or service providers specializing in roof repairs and installations for assistance.
What materials are commonly used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and compatibility with roofing materials.
How long does roof flashing installation typically take? The duration varies based on the project scope, but most installations can be completed within a day by experienced professionals.
